Information from Kimberling's Encyclopedia of Triangle Centers |
Trilinears f(a,b,c) : f(b,c,a) : f(c,a,b),
where f(a,b,c) = a3 - a(b - c)2 - 2bc(b + c)
Barycentrics g(a,b,c) : g(b,c,a) : g(c,a,b), where g(a,b,c) = af(a,b,c)
X(956) lies on these lines:
1,6 2,495 3,8 10,56 21,145 55,519 63,517 183,668 210,997 333,859 388,442 452,1058X(956) = reflection of X(55) in X(993)
X(956) = isogonal conjugate of X(957)
